refactor: Convert history state to Svelte 5 runes + add svelte-check
Migrate the Timeline/Saved history state module to idiomatic Svelte 5 runes and wire up type-checking. - Rename history.ts -> historyState.svelte.ts and replace the Svelte stores with $state-backed reactive values, removing the get() calls (the only remaining one reads the external inputStateStore). A small localStorage-backed `persisted()` helper keeps the same keys, so user data is preserved. Consumers read via the reactive `historyState` getter object instead of store auto-subscriptions. - The gist loader now replaces the in-memory revisions in one call (setLoaderEntries) instead of appending, so loading a new gist no longer accumulates stale revisions. - Add svelte-check: new `check` script, a "Type check" step in the unit-tests CI workflow, and skipLibCheck so the check passes on the dependency .d.ts files. svelte-check reports 0 errors / 0 warnings. - Add accessible labels to the History toggle and the per-item Restore/Delete buttons (a11y + testability). - Unskip tests/history.spec.ts and rewrite it against the new UI: load-from-localStorage + restore, tab-highlight follows the mode, save/dedupe, auto-vs-manual isolation, and delete/clear.
